Hi, I have updated caff so that the Sender header and the From header are the same.
A quick test does not show any problem. Would you mind giving it a try against the servers which rejected your emails? I have enclosed the patch, or if you prefer, check it out from the repository. Regards, -- Franck Joncourt
--- /usr/bin/caff 2009-10-08 19:41:39.000000000 +0200 +++ caff/caff 2010-01-24 16:49:16.000000000 +0100 @@ -1,7 +1,7 @@ #!/usr/bin/perl -w # caff -- CA - Fire and Forget -# $Id: caff 439 2009-08-30 10:12:07Z thialme-guest $ +# $Id$ # # Copyright (c) 2004, 2005, 2006 Peter Palfrader <pe...@palfrader.org> # Copyright (c) 2005, 2006 Christoph Berg <c...@df7cb.de> @@ -323,7 +323,7 @@ use GnuPG::Interface; my %CONFIG; -my $REVISION = '$Rev: 439 $'; +my $REVISION = '$Rev$'; my ($REVISION_NUMER) = $REVISION =~ /(\d+)/; my $VERSION = "0.0.0.$REVISION_NUMER"; @@ -843,6 +843,7 @@ $message_entity->head->add("Subject", "Your signed PGP key 0x$key_id"); $message_entity->head->add("To", $address); $message_entity->head->add("From", '"'.Encode::encode('MIME-Q', $CONFIG{'owner'}).'" <'.$CONFIG{'email'}.'>'); + $message_entity->head->add("Sender", '"'.Encode::encode('MIME-Q', $CONFIG{'owner'}).'" <'.$CONFIG{'email'}.'>'); $message_entity->head->add("Reply-To", $CONFIG{'reply-to'}) if defined $CONFIG{'reply-to'}; $message_entity->head->add("Bcc", $CONFIG{'bcc'}) if defined $CONFIG{'bcc'}; $message_entity->head->add("User-Agent", $USER_AGENT);